H.R. No. 417 R E S O L U T I O N WHEREAS, Members of United Way organizations in Texas are celebrating the 20th anniversary of 2-1-1 Texas in 2023; and WHEREAS, A public-private partnership overseen by the Texas Health and Human Services Commission, 2-1-1 Texas operates 25 area information centers, 12 of which are managed by local United Ways; this 24/7 statewide information hotline plays a crucial part in helping nonprofits, state leaders, and other stakeholders to understand the needs of their communities and in connecting individuals with local resources; and WHEREAS, The more than 60 local United Way organizations in Texas work to improve quality of life and strengthen communities through education, financial stability, health, and nonprofit sector capacity; to that end, they mobilize thousands of volunteers each year and raise hundreds of millions of dollars, reinvesting the money to drive measurable change in the communities they serve; and WHEREAS, For the past two decades, 2-1-1 Texas has assisted countless residents in navigating a wide range of agencies and programs to get the services they need, and in so doing, it is helping build a brighter future for all; now, therefore, be it R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ives of the 88th Texas Legislature hereby commemorate the 20th anniversary of 2-1-1 Texas and extend to United Way staff, volunteers, and donors sincere gratitude for their contributions to the program and to the State of Texas.
